Burton Albion is set to face West Ham United in an exciting match as they make one notable change from their previous encounter, a 2-2 draw against Port Vale. Defender Jack Armer steps in for Alex Hartridge, while Jake Beesley, who has been prolific with 12 goals this season, will lead the attack for Burton.

The starting lineup for Burton includes Collins, Godwin-Malife, Armer, Vancooten, Revan, Lofthouse, Evans, McKiernan, Shade, Beesley, and Krubally. They also have a bench featuring Dudek, Chauke, Sibbick, Tavares, Moon, Sraha, Larsson, Adom, and Cannon, providing depth and options for the match.

On the other hand, West Ham, managed by Nuno Espirito Santo, is making significant changes following their draw with Manchester United, keeping only defender Konstantinos Mavropanos in the starting squad. The team sees the introduction of new loan signing Keiber Lamadrid from Deportivo La Guaira, who will make his debut on the wing. Both Mohamadou Kante and Adama Traore are also set for their full debuts, adding fresh talent to the Hammers’ lineup.

West Ham’s starting eleven includes Areola, Mavropanos, Mayers, Kilman, Walker-Peters, Magassa, Kante, Lamadrid, Scarles, Traore, and Wilson, with substitutes including Herrick, Disasi, Summerville, Taty, Diouf, Wan-Bissaka, Potts, Orford, and Ajala.
